5Worthy Investment  May 09, 2010
I purchased this laptop December of 2009. I went from a 4 year old 15.6 inch screen HP laptop to this Acer and I had my doubts, especially about performance and screen size but I felt I needed something a bit more portable for my college classes. Despite my concerns, I was not disappointed and extremely glad that I didn't buy another $1000 laptop.


- Screen is vivid, bright and incredibly sharp so the size really was not an issue as I thought it would be.

- Despite comments about not being able to differentiate the touch pad well from the rest of the computer, it really was not an issue and the touch pad is great with the multi gesture zooming and such.

- I'm able to run videos off of Fancast, Hulu, Youtube and Netflix perfectly, even the HD stuff. I often connect the laptop to my TV through the HDMI port and play movies on my TV without a problem. If you have a problem doing any of this, it might be the internet more so than the laptop. We have FIOS in our house.

-I got the free upgrade and Windows 7 makes all the difference. I absolutely hated Vista. So far, the computer has not froze on me or done anything weird.

-The chiclet style keyboard takes just a tiny bit of getting used to but after getting used to it, I absolutely loved it and now I can't type properly on my boyfriends laptop which has the "normal" keys that laptops usually come with.

-The laptop keeps relatively cool and I don't find myself needing a cooling pad very often.

-Multi tasking between a whole lot of office applications, surfing the web and listening to online music doesn't seem to slow the computer down much.

- The only con I can think of is that sometimes you are not able to adjust the screen brightness or the volume using the keyboard but you can still do it on the computer. A restart always fixes this little problem.

All in all, a great investment at about $400

5Great netbook with great features.  Apr 07, 2010
I love this netbook. it came with windows Vista, however it had a free upgrade to Windows 7. one draw back is that it comes with lots of junk installed with takes memory and about 10 Gig of hard drive. Instead of upgrade to Windows 7, I did a clean install of windows 7. Now it runs a lot faster, takes less memory and I reclaimed a lot of disk space. Installation is easy and Windows 7 automatically discovers all devices and drivers. Clean install is way to go.

pros:
Fast single core processor
2 gig of ram more than enough to run any application
huge 250 gig hard drive
great web cam
